How Is The Environment Is Affecting Settlements In Bangladesh?

by | Last updated on January 24, 2024

, , , ,

Sea level rise, storms, cyclones, drought, erosion, landslides, flooding and salinization are already displacing large numbers of people. It has been estimated that by 2050, one in every seven people in Bangladesh will be displaced by climate change.

What is the environment of Bangladesh?

The country currently faces several environmental issues which threaten these resources, including groundwater metal contamination, increased groundwater salinity, cyclones and flooding , and sedimentation and changing patterns of stream flow due to watershed mismanagement.

Why does Bangladesh have so many natural disasters?

The geographical location, land characteristics, multiplicity of rivers and the monsoon climate render Bangladesh highly vulnerable to natural hazards. ... Bangladesh suffers from floods , cyclones, storm surge, river bank erosion, earthquake, drought, salinity intrusion, fire and tsunami.

What are the causes of global warming in Bangladesh?

An increased number of floods, due to reduced river gradients, higher rainfall in the Ganges-Meghna-Brahmaputra river basins, and the melting of glaciers in the Himalayas , is considered the major reason for migration in the context of climate change in Bangladesh over all.

Which parts of Bangladesh are most affected by flooding?

The seriously affected regions were on the western side of the Brahmaputra, the area below the confluence of the Ganges and the Brahmaputra and considerable areas north of Khulna . The flood of 1988, which was also of catastrophic consequence, occurred throughout August and September.

Which region of Bangladesh is most vulnerable for climate change impacts?

Low lying coastal cities are at the forefront of climate change impacts, directly vulnerable to the risks of sea level rise and storms [23]In Bangladesh, the most vulnerable cities include Dhaka and Khulna , both of which have witnessed extreme environmental stresses in recent years.
